Definitions:

Personalistic Ethics

An ethical perspective that emphasizes the centrality of individual human beings and their values and moral decision-making.

End-result Ethics

A perspective on ethics that judges the morality of an action based solely on its outcomes or consequences.

Social Contract View

A theory that suggests the moral and political obligations of individuals are dependent upon an agreement among them to form the society in which they live.

Implicit Social Rules

Unwritten rules that govern behavior and interactions within a society.
